Flo Carllo 讨论 Lindy 新推出的 Slack AI 员工、多人 AI、记忆以及使用中国模型的政治问题。
Flo Carllo discusses Lindy's new AI employee for Slack, multiplayer AI, memory, and the politics of using Chinese models.

核心观点 · Key points
随着我们接近AGI,上下文比智能更重要;AI员工需要丰富的共享上下文才能有用。 Context matters more than intelligence as we approach AGI; AI employees need rich shared context to be useful.
记忆应由智能体管理,而非仅靠RAG;智能体式管理可实现自我改进和更好的检索。 Memory should be managed by an agent, not just RAG; agentic management allows self-improvement and better retrieval.
缓存对成本至关重要;维持高缓存率(85%)对经济可行性至关重要。 Caching is critical for cost; maintaining high cache rates (85%) is essential for economic viability.
像DeepSeek这样的开源模型成本效益高,足以胜任许多任务,但前沿模型仍领先。 Open-source models like DeepSeek are cost-effective and sufficient for many tasks, but frontier models still lead.
AI组织应尽可能将工作整合到单一智能体下,以降低协调成本并提高效率。 AI organizations should consolidate work under a single agent to reduce coordination costs and improve efficiency.
我们正处于半人马时代;人类与AI共同创造最佳想法,但这一阶段是暂时的。 We are in the centaur era; humans and AI co-create best ideas, but this phase is temporary.
反共识 · Contrarian takes
美国应禁止中国前沿模型,原因包括不公平的蒸馏、宣传风险以及国家安全。 Chinese frontier models should be banned in the US due to unfair distillation, propaganda risks, and national security.
微调是最后手段;大多数公司应避免微调,而依赖提示词和上下文管理。 Fine-tuning is a last resort; most companies should avoid it and rely on prompting and context management.
将AI拟人化是有益的,但AI组织不应过度拟人化。 Anthropomorphizing AI is productive, but AI organizations should not be overly anthropomorphized.
在AI原生时代,较小的团队因协调成本更低而具有优势。 Smaller teams have an advantage in the AI-native era due to lower coordination costs.
“AI员工”一词是拟物化;AI组织的原生形态将根本不同。 The term 'AI employee' is a skeuomorphism; the native form of AI organization will be fundamentally different.
记忆最终可能通过每用户LoRA存储在权重中,而不仅限于上下文文件。 Memory may eventually live in weights via per-user LoRA, not just in context files.
